Post by Richard Hargreaves »

I've always found it more for the casual WW2 reader (with a distinct American slant...) than a serious research journal.

If you really want to delve into modern conflict, then I'd suggest:

Militargeschichtliche Mitteilungen
VfZ
Journal of Strategic Studies
Journal of Military History
War in (or and?) Society
War in History


and sometimes

Journal of Contemporary History
German History
